Call to Order and Roll Call The Special Wheaton City Council Meeting was called to order at 3:47 p.m. by Mayor Philip J. Suess. Upon roll call, the following were: Physically Present: Mayor Suess Councilman Clousing Councilwoman Robbins Councilman Weller Councilwoman Bray-Parker Councilwoman Brice Councilman Brown Absent: None City Staff Physically Present: Michael G. Dzugan, City Manager City Staff Electronically Present: None 2. Public Comment None. 3. Closed Session Councilwoman Brice moved and Councilwoman Robbins seconded to go into Closed session at 3:49 p.m. for the purpose of Personnel Matters, 5 ILCS 120/2(c)(l). Roll Call Vote: Ayes: Councilwoman Brice Councilman Brown Mayor Suess Councilman Clousing Councilwoman Robbins Councilman Weller Councilwoman Bray-Parker Nays: None Absent: None Motion Carried Unanimously The Council returned to the open portion of the meeting at 6:49 p.m. WHEATON CITY COUNCIL PROCEEDINGS Monday, June 8, 2026 4.
